About the role:

The Laboratory Manager will play a key role in supporting the day-to-day operations of LifeArcs laboratories which houses about 80 scientists. Working closely with the Operations & Safety Lead lab-based scientists and the Lead Operations & Safety you will ensure that our high-tech state-of-the-art facilities are safe efficient and fully operational. This is an exciting opportunity to contribute to LifeArcs future and expansion including a strong role in the planning and the development of our new facilities in Central London. This full-time role (5 days/week on site) will initially be based at our research centre in Stevenage and transition to LifeArcs new London Judd Street facilities and HQ around 2027/2028.

Key responsibilities:

  • Oversee all aspects of laboratory operations including equipment maintenance goods-in and supply contractor coordination and safety compliance.
  • Manage core laboratory services such as gas systems LEV temperature monitoring waste disposal and stores.
  • Support planning and execution of laboratory refurbishments repairs and layout design for our new facilities.
  • Serve as the primary contact for laboratory-related issues and respond to out-of-hours emergencies (T-Scan).
  • Lead procurement activities manage service contracts and maintain inventory of lab equipment and consumables.
  • Maintain accurate records of equipment service agreements and third-party vendors.
  • Onboard and train new staff visitors and contractors on laboratory protocols and safety procedures.
  • Collaborate with scientists and instrument superusers to coordinate service visits and resolve technical issues.
  • Manage laboratory workflows and systems including equipment booking platforms.
  • Build and maintain strong working relationships with internal teams and external stakeholders.

Education & experience required:

  • Educated to A Level (or equivalent); further qualifications in a scientific discipline are desirable.
  • NEBOSH / IOSH Managing Safely qualification or equivalent
  • Proven experience in laboratory management within an industrial (pharma/biotech) setting.
  • Strong knowledge of laboratory equipment safety standards and operational procedures including biosafety and chemical handling.
  • Experience managing lab infrastructure service contracts and supplier relationships.

Desirable:

  • Experience with labs and equipment commonly used in high-throughput screening antibody discovery or molecular biology techniques.
  • Supervisory experience.

Skills & abilities:

  • Excellent organizational and communication skills with the ability to multitask and prioritize effectively.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and laboratory management systems.
  • Demonstrated ability to support lab expansions and refurbishments.
  • Skilled in minimizing disruption during planned and unplanned maintenance.
  • Strong understanding of laboratory compliance requirements and ability to troubleshoot complex issues with flexibility and initiative
